Quote from: uclabiker06 on April 04, 2010, 05:47:09 PM
The difference is that noticeable ?
Yes, it is very noticeable. Not only is pull much easier it increases the friction zone of the clutch. In stock trim all the modulation is in first 1/2 inch of lever pull. The new slave increases the range of modulation. Fanning the clutch in traffic is much easier because the pull is easier and the lever has a more workable range.

Quote from: a m on April 05, 2010, 03:43:36 AM
If it is still too heavy, remember you can always pull two springs, or put
washers under the spring caps
or do both!
How do the washers work? I'd think they increase the spring preload, thereby increasing the force required to pull the clutch?

Under the spring caps. Lessens spring preload. You put them under the spring cap, between the hub post and the cap - you don't want one with a diameter large enough to contact the spring itself.
